Barcelona to play 2 friendlies in South Korea

The Spanish giant Barcelona will play two friendlies in South Korea in August.
The first will be against FC Seoul, while the second will be against either Jeonbuk Hyundai Motors or Suwon Samsung Bluewings
The Catalan club’s summer schedule was confirmed by a South Korean event promotion agency on Monday. The matches will see Barcelona face local clubs as part of their preparations for the new season.
According to details released by promoter D-Drive and reported by local news agency Yonhap, the first match will be against FC Seoul, with the second set to feature either Jeonbuk Hyundai Motors or Suwon Samsung Bluewings.
The fixtures are scheduled for early August and will be part of a wider Asian tour, which will also take Barcelona to Japan.
D-Drive stated that the exhibition matches in South Korea are part of an agreement signed last November with Barcelona president Joan Laporta. The club has previously played friendlies in the country in 2004 and 2010, the latter featuring Lionel Messi and a team of K League All-Stars from South Korea’s top division.
